Fab Associate
Looking for a Fab Associate to join our team that serves many industries from Aerospace to Architectural providing stretch forming, machining, fabrication, and assembly of metals. The ideal candidate would be responsible for fabricating and assembling stretch formed metal products such as aircraft, structural, commercial, military, and transportation and other metal parts by performing the following duties.
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ES include the following but are not limited to. Other duties may be assigned:
- Locates and marks bending and cutting lines onto workpiece.
- Sets up and operates fabricating machines such as presses, rolls and drill presses.
- Hammers, chips, and grinds workpiece to cut, bend and straighten metal.
- Positions, aligns, and fits together parts.
- Designs and constructs templates and fixtures.
- Verifies conformance of workpiece to specifications.
- Fabricates and assembles sheet metal products.
- Sets up and operates machine tools associated with fabricating shops such as radial drill press, de-burring tool, portable cutter, grinder, and edge planer.
- Creates lay outs for fabrication.
- Net Trims metal parts with saws or router
- Reads job specifications to determine machine adjustments and material requirements.
- Reviews & inspects tooling provided by tooling department and determines suitability to perform required work & its ability to achieve specified tolerances. Acceptance required.
- Reviews, counts & inspects raw materials as provided by receiving for accuracy against work order specifications. Acceptance required.
- Measure’s work-piece dimensions as per specification to determine accuracy of machine operation & tooling.
- Performs minor machine maintenance such as oiling machines, dies, or workpieces.
- Completes maintenance request forms for any malfunction, leak or item that requires attention on production or support equipment.
- Is responsible for and directs associates assigned to them on all production, support, quality, safety & housekeeping activities.
- Recommends measures to improve production methods, equipment performance and quality of product.
- Suggests changes in working conditions and use of equipment to increase efficiency of shop, department, or work crew.
- Maintains a neat, clean & safe work area.
- Ability to calculate figures, proportions, percentages, area, circumference, and volume. Ability to apply concepts of basic algebra and geometry.
